Nagios is an extremely flexible monitoring system that is capable of monitoring just about anything you need. A great example of a “non-standard” use of Nagios is that of monitoring audio levels and silence in audio streams. James Harrison wrote a nice article on using Nagios to monitor audio silence with SilentJack. Read his article here.
